Product Details

  • Outbound Machete features a heavy-duty cordura polypropylene sheath

  • Blade Length: 18" (45.7 cm) polished blade

  • Blade Steel Grade: #50 manganese steel

  • Machete Weight: 380 g (13.4 oz)

  • Rugged plastic handle

    About as effective at chopping as a lead pipe

    9 years ago
    If you end up on a deserted island and all you have is this, your better off trying to karate chop your firewood. Although, me and my cousin had a blast trying to break it, And one thing I have to give Outbound credit for is how durable this thing is. We hit everything from trees, to bricks and the thing only broke when we hit it with a pickaxe, and even then it took around 5 whacks. If your looking for something to chop effectively, look elsewhere. If you want something to try and break, this is the thing for you.

    decent steel low quaility

    10 years ago
    the handle and sheath are both terrible, 7 "screws" on the handle are fake so its only held together with 3 screws. the sheath its self is ok the problem is with the strap even when pulled extremely tight can slip and expose several inches of blade. its best feature is the price its cheap tempered spring steel perfect for trying your hand at modifying knives without the worry of wasting a lot of money
